What we know about The Diet Care
It all began with a commitment to care about people and their diets. With Diet Care, diet is more than a recipe or weight loss plan. We believe diet is about improving one's entire quality of life. We believe diet is about nutrition health, and even achievement. We believe diet is about people and how they feel about themselves. We've been driven by these values since our establishment in 2005 and we continue to be guided by them, every day. Diet Care is among the first companies established in Kuwait committed to helping people manage their weight. Over the years, Diet Care has experienced an on-going success driven by quality lines that are tasty, healthy and fresh. Today, we are the largest in our industry with 75 outlets and a modern fleet of more than 45 vehicles delivering over 2,000 meals per day to client' homes and offices. Autonomous Fleet Routing and Dynamic Delivery Optimization
Managing 45+ vehicles across Kuwait City requires precise coordination to ensure meal freshness and cost efficiency. Manual routing often fails to account for real-time traffic fluctuations or sudden changes in order volume. By deploying AI-driven logistics agents, The Diet Care can minimize fuel consumption and vehicle wear while ensuring delivery windows are met, directly impacting customer satisfaction and bottom-line profitability in a competitive market.
AI-Powered Clinical Dietetic Consultation Support
Clinical dietitians spend significant time on repetitive data entry and basic nutritional guidance. Automating these tasks allows staff to focus on complex patient cases, increasing the capacity of the clinical team without proportional headcount growth. This is critical for maintaining quality standards as the company scales its client base.
Predictive Inventory Management for Kitchen Operations
Food waste is a significant cost driver in high-volume catering. Predicting demand accurately across 75 outlets is complex due to seasonal trends and changing consumer preferences. AI agents can analyze historical sales data and external factors to optimize procurement, reducing spoilage and ensuring fresh ingredients are always available.
Automated Customer Service and Retention Agent
Managing high volumes of customer inquiries regarding meal plans, delivery status, and subscription changes is labor-intensive. An AI agent can provide 24/7 support, resolving routine queries instantly while escalating complex issues to human agents, thereby improving customer retention and reducing operational overhead.
